Real Madrid midfielder Luka Modric has explained that he would miss teammate Toni Kroos after the Los Blancos confirmed the German’s exit from Santiago Bernabeu this summer.
Kroos will officially leave the Club after the completion of Euro 2024 in July.
Reacting, Modric, in a lengthy post on Instagram, expressed sadness at the news. He also described the former Bayern Munich star as a legend.
“Having a hard time writing these words,” Modric wrote.
“The football world is sad because a historic footballer is leaving, and I admit, I am also very sad. Man, you are a legend of this sport and a legend of Real Madrid.
“I really enjoyed playing by your side. It’s truly been an honour to share Real Madrid’s centre field with you. You have qualities that make you a unique and special footballer, and there will never be another Toni Kroos. Unforgettable European nights, titles, the magic of the Bernabéu—we will never forget this golden time in the club of our lives. You achieved everything but we still have one left; let’s go for the 15th. I’ll miss you, my friend.”
